The Coast near San Sebastian: A Masterpiece by Joaquín Sorolla

Exploring Joaquín Sorolla's Artistic Vision

Influences of Impressionism in Sorolla's Work

Joaquín Sorolla, a prominent figure in Spanish Impressionism, drew inspiration from the natural beauty surrounding him. His work reflects the vibrant life of the Spanish coast, showcasing the influence of Impressionist techniques. Sorolla's ability to capture fleeting moments in time sets him apart from his contemporaries.

Color Palette: The Vibrant Hues of the Spanish Coast

In "The Coast near San Sebastian," Sorolla employs a dazzling color palette. The bright blues of the sea contrast beautifully with the warm golden sands. This vivid use of color not only captures the essence of the coastal landscape but also evokes the warmth of the Spanish sun.

Brushwork Techniques: Capturing Light and Movement

Sorolla's brushwork is dynamic and fluid, effectively conveying movement and light. He uses short, quick strokes to depict the shimmering water and the gentle breeze. This technique creates a sense of immediacy, inviting viewers to feel the coastal atmosphere.

Historical Context of "The Coast near San Sebastian"

Spain's Cultural Renaissance in the Early 20th Century

The early 20th century marked a cultural renaissance in Spain, with artists like Sorolla leading the way. This period saw a revival of interest in naturalism and light, which Sorolla embraced wholeheartedly. His work reflects the optimism and vibrancy of this transformative era.

San Sebastian: A Coastal Gem and Artistic Inspiration

San Sebastian, known for its stunning beaches and picturesque landscapes, served as a muse for Sorolla. The city's coastal charm and lively atmosphere inspired many of his masterpieces. The interplay of light and water in this region is a recurring theme in his art.

Joaquín Sorolla's Journey: From Student to Master

Sorolla's artistic journey began in Valencia, where he studied under various masters. His travels across Europe enriched his style, allowing him to develop a unique voice. By the time he painted "The Coast near San Sebastian," he had established himself as a leading figure in the art world.

Symbolism and Themes in "The Coast near San Sebastian"

Nature's Beauty: The Role of the Sea and Sky

In this painting, the sea and sky symbolize freedom and tranquility. Sorolla captures the essence of nature's beauty, inviting viewers to immerse themselves in the serene coastal environment. The harmonious blend of water and sky reflects the interconnectedness of all living things.

Human Connection: Figures in Harmony with Nature

The figures in "The Coast near San Sebastian" are depicted enjoying the beach, illustrating a deep connection with nature. Sorolla emphasizes the joy of human experience in the natural world, showcasing families and friends engaging with the coastal landscape.

Light and Shadow: The Dance of Daylight on Water

Light plays a crucial role in this artwork. Sorolla masterfully captures the interplay of light and shadow, creating a sense of depth and movement. The sunlight glistening on the water evokes a feeling of warmth and vitality, drawing viewers into the scene.

Technical Analysis of the Painting

Composition: Balancing Elements in a Coastal Scene

The composition of "The Coast near San Sebastian" is carefully balanced. Sorolla arranges the figures and landscape elements to guide the viewer's eye across the canvas. This thoughtful arrangement enhances the overall harmony of the painting.

Texture and Depth: The Use of Layering Techniques

Sorolla employs layering techniques to create texture and depth in his work. The thick application of paint adds a tactile quality, making the scene feel alive. This technique invites viewers to explore the painting's surface and appreciate its intricacies.

Emotional Impact: Evoking Feelings Through Visual Storytelling

The emotional impact of "The Coast near San Sebastian" is profound. Sorolla's ability to convey joy and serenity through visual storytelling resonates with viewers. The painting captures a moment of bliss, allowing audiences to connect with the experience of being by the sea.

Comparative Analysis: Sorolla and His Contemporaries

Contrasting Styles: Sorolla vs. Other Spanish Impressionists

While many Spanish Impressionists focused on urban scenes, Sorolla's work often highlights the beauty of nature. His unique approach to light and color sets him apart from his contemporaries, making his coastal scenes particularly captivating.

Influence on Future Generations of Artists

Sorolla's innovative techniques and vibrant style have influenced countless artists. His ability to capture light and movement continues to inspire modern painters. Many contemporary artists look to Sorolla's work for guidance in their own explorations of color and form.

Legacy of Sorolla: How "The Coast near San Sebastian" Shaped Art

"The Coast near San Sebastian" is a testament to Sorolla's legacy. This painting not only showcases his mastery of light and color but also reflects the cultural spirit of his time. Sorolla's work remains a significant influence in the art world today.
